Description

1936-1941 RAF Type "B" flying helmet. Classic dark brown chrome leather, 13 piece machine-stitched crown/body, vertical panels, plus two distinctive lighter brown zippered earcups for communications receivers. Slit back 13 cm. long with brown leather adjustment strap 3 x 26.5 cm. Right side brown leather chinstrap 2 x 29 cm. Left side brown leather/steel "Bennett" type locking buckle. Interior is light tan chamois with extra padding for earcups. Along lower sides are snap-fastened chamois liner strips above snaps to clip on the Type "D" oxygen mask, each 2.5 x 10.3 cm.

Inscription/Signature/Marks

Transcription

written below right earphone cover in red paint: "104845" printed in blue ink above left earphone cover: "R97226 SGT.D'ANCIO RV" and left bottom rear "97226" written in red ink on inside right rear lining: "104845" Air Ministry maker's tag on inside crown lining: 4 x 2.4 cms: SIZE 2 A.M. FRANK BRYAN LIMITED LONDON & WORCESTER 1940" accession number tag sewn to right earcup lining seam
